The working environment change based on the location and on the country manager but generally the feeling is positive and the products are really good. The added values is the know-how and the level of technical support but now seems that these values are less important than before, seems that now the commercial aspect has more value than the scientific one
Svantaggi
Too many people leave the company and the new colleagues need to be trained but the training need time and willingness to learn